I think we should add the possibility of slots of the size of the ones
Duncan describes to the specs. Plastic walls and posts are a big benefit
to the contest because they make the mazes much easier to acquire and are
much more consistent than most wooden mazes.
With regard to Duncan's concern, it seems to me that if you keep the sensor
spot at 10mm you get an average reading that will barely notice the
slot. If you reduce the spot size to 3mm you will definitely see the slot,
I agree. It seems that at 10mm the slot may make the sensors think the
wall is 1mm farther away than it actually is. Do you think it is worse
than that?

> Everyone seems at least reconciled with the existing rule about
> posts and walls, so I have put it in.
>
> Now for the one that I have most problems with:-
>
>"5. The dimensions of the micromouse maze shall be accurate to within 5%
>or 2cm, whichever is less. Assembly joints on the micromouse maze floor
>shall not involve steps of greater than 1mm. The change of slope at an
>assembly joint shall not be greater than 4 degrees. Gaps between the walls
>of adjacent squares shall not be greater than 1mm."
>
> I have measured one of the plastic posts with the following results:-
>
> The post is basically 12mm square. The slots in the sides are 4mm
> wide at the surface tapering outwards to about 4.5mm at their bottom. The
> slots are 2.5mm deep.
>
> The problem is that the current rules call for the walls to be
> 12mm thick with a tolerance of 5% (0.6mm). Alternatively, the maximum gap
> between wall segments is 1mm. The plastic walls clearly do not meet the
> existing rules. Should we ban the walls or change the rules?
